在当今的信息技术时代,手机Token验证已经成为用户身份验证的重要手段。随着移动应用程序和在线服务的普及,Token作为一种安全机制,广泛应用于用户认证和数据保护中。
然而,用户在进行操作时常常遇到“Token校验失败”的问题,这不仅影响了用户体验,也可能导致安全隐患。本篇文章旨在深入探讨手机Token校验失败的原因、影响及解决方法,帮助读者更好地理解及应对这一问题。
## 2. 手机Token的基本概念手机Token通常指通过手机应用程序生成或接收的随机数字或字符串,用于身份验证和数据保护。它主要用于确认用户身份,避免未授权的访问。
定义手机Token及其作用
Token是一种短期有效的凭证,由服务器生成并下发给用户,用户在后续请求中需要提交该Token进行身份验证。Token的核心作用在于提升安全性及避免重复输入密码。
手机Token的工作原理
手机Token的生成一般涉及以下几个步骤:用户通过输入凭证向服务器请求Token,服务器验证用户身份后生成Token并返回,用户在后续操作中使用该Token进行身份验证。服务器会在验证Token时确认其有效性以及是否过期。
## 3. Token校验失败的原因常见的错误类型
Token校验失败可能由多种因素引起,通常包括Token无效、已过期或由于网络问题无法连接到服务器等。
服务器端问题
如果服务器出现故障或维护,用户的请求将无法得到正确响应,从而导致Token校验失败。
网络连接问题
不稳定或断开的网络连接会影响Token的校验过程,用户需要确保他们的设备能够连接到互联网。
用户输入错误
用户在输入Token时可能会出现错误,导致校验失败。这种情况通常可以通过提示用户检查输入来避免。
## 4. Token校验失败的影响用户体验的影响
Token校验失败会直接损害用户体验,用户可能觉得应用不够稳定或安全,进而选择放弃使用。
企业安全风险
企业在用户身份认证方面投资较多,但Token校验失败可能导致安全漏洞,未授权人员可能借机获取敏感信息。
数据丢失的可能性
由于Token校验失败,用户可能在未完成的操作中丢失数据,导致企业的声誉和用户信任度下降。
## 5. 解决Token校验失败的方法前期检查
在系统上线之前,确保对Token的生成以及校验逻辑进行全面的测试,可以有效降低后期出现问题的概率。
提升网络连接的可靠性
建议用户在良好的网络环境下进行操作,企业也可以其服务器的稳定性,从而确保用户请求的处理及时有效。
用户教育和提示
通过应用内的提示和教育,指导用户如何正确输入Token,并提高他们的安全意识,可以减少因用户操作不当导致的校验失败。
服务器设置和
定期更新服务器设置,增强其安全性和响应速度,确保在高并发情况下也能正常处理Token校验请求。
## 6. 预防Token校验失败的措施定期检查和更新系统
企业应定期对系统进行审查与更新,以确保所有安全措施均为最新状态,有助于降低Token校验失败的风险。
安全策略和最佳实践
制定并遵循最佳的安全实践,包括Token的使用策略、过期时间设置等,能够有效提升整体系统的安全性,减少可能的故障。
## 7. 常见问题解答常见问题及解答
随着技术的发展,用户对Token相关问题的疑虑增加,以下是一些常见问题及其解决方案。
### 什么是手机Token,如何获取?手机Token是在用户执行认证操作时,服务器根据其身份生成的临时凭证,通常用户在首次登录时,通过短信或邮件获取Token。此Token会在一定时间内有效,用于用户后续的身份验证。
### Token校验失败是什么原因?Token校验失败的原因很多,最常见的包括Token过期、无效、服务器错误及网络问题。用户应该仔细检查Token的有效性,并确保网络畅通。
### 如何避免Token校验失败?用户在输入Token时应仔细核对,同时应确保网络连接稳定。企业则应定期检查和更新系统,确保服务器正常运作。
### Token过期了该怎么办?如果Token过期,用户需要重新申请一个新的Token,这通常意味着需要再次输入用户名和密码进行身份验证。
### Token安全性如何保障?企业在Token生成及管理上应遵循最佳实践,防止Token被盗用。例如,使用HTTPS协议传输Token,定期更新加密算法等。
### 手机Token的有效期是多久?Token的有效期根据不同应用的需求而有所不同,常见的有效期为几分钟到几个小时,具体由应用开发者设定。
## 8. 结论手机Token验证机制在现代应用中扮演着越来越重要的角色。尽管在使用过程中可能会遇到Token校验失败的问题,但通过合理的方法和措施,大多数问题是可以避免和解决的。希望本文能够帮助用户和企业更好地理解手机Token,并提高其在使用过程中的体验与安全性。